 you!\n\n* We are defining gender-based violence beyond violence against cis 
 women. Gender-based violence is any gender-based enactment of power which 
 results in the perpetuation of violent harm against an individual, family 
 or community. Examples are sexual assault, intimate partner assault, hate 
 crimes against the LGBTQ2 community, or any psychological abuse, gas 
 lighting, economic abuse, child abuse, elder abuse and abuse against 
 disabled folks that occurs as the result of the enactment of gender-based 
 power. \n\n** If you identify as an ally and/or accomplice and would like
